New Zealand Completed Requests / On this day 146 years ago.......
« on: Tuesday 05 April 11 00:09 BST (UK)  »
.....a young man was accidentally drowned in the Panmure River while working for a local construction company building the timber bridge over the river.  According to a newspaper report at the time he was a quiet man, and was trying to retrieve timbers which had broken loose in a storm and drifted down stream.  Having bought the death certificate last week, I am soooooooooooo disappointed with the lack of additional information other than his name, date and place and cause of death, age sex & occupation. 

His name was Martin Brown.  146 years later, I would dearly love to know if he is my g.g. grandfather.  His burial location is not recorded.  Family details are not recorded.  Would there be a police report that might identify more details about him....would such a thing exist.  According to the newspaper report an inquest was held but no details about family or relatives were mentioned. 

Would appreciate any help as Im on the other side of the world....
